life, property or public welfare in the occupancy of structures or premises; and from the <br />construction, extension, repair, alteration or removal of fire suppression, automatic <br />sprinkler systems and alarm systems or fire hazards in the structure or on the premises <br />from occupancy or operation. <br /> <br />101.4.7 Energy. <br /> <br />The provisions of the California Energy Code, Title 24, Part 6 shall apply to all matters <br />governing the design and construction of buildings for energy efficiency. <br /> <br />101.4.8 California Green Building Code. <br /> <br />The provisions of the California Green Building Code (CGBC) as published by the <br />California Building Standards Commission shall apply to matters affecting or relating to <br />planning, design, operation, construction, use and occupancy of every newly constructed <br />building or structure. The purpose of which is to encourage sustainable construction <br />practices in the following categories: planning and design, energy efficiency, water <br />efficiency and conservation, material conservation and resource efficiency and <br />environmental quality. A copy of the 2013 CGBC shall be maintained on file in the office <br />of the City Clerk. <br /> <br />SECTION 102 <br />APPLICABILITY <br /> <br />102.1 General. <br /> <br />Where, in any specific case, different sections of this Code specify different materials, <br />methods of construction or other requirements, the most restrictive shall govern. Where <br />there is a conflict between a general requirement and a specific requirement, the specific <br />requirement shall be applicable. <br /> <br />102.2 Other laws. <br /> <br />The provisions of this Code shall not be deemed to nullify any provisions of local, state or <br />federal law. <br /> <br />102.3 Application of references. <br /> <br />References to chapter or section numbers, or to provisions not specifically identified by <br />number, shall be construed to refer to such chapter, section or provision of this Code. <br /> <br />102.4 Referenced Codes and standards. <br /> <br />The Codes and Standards referenced in this Code shall be considered part of the <br />requirements of this Code to the prescribed extent of each such reference.
